A bean bag round can severely injure or kill in a wide variety of ways. They have caused around one death a year since their introduction in the US. A round can hit the chest, break the ribs and send the broken ribs into the heart. A shot to the head can break the nose, crush the
larynx or break the neck or skull of the subject. This is why many officers are taught to aim for the extremities when using a bean bag round. A strike in the abdominal area can cause
internal bleeding or strike the
celiac plexus which can disrupt breathing or heartbeat, but such a hit is generally safer than most other areas as well as presenting a larger target than an extremity. Fatalities are occasionally the result of mistaking other shotgun rounds for bean bags. • In 2013, in
Park Forest, Illinois, an autopsy showed that a 95-year-old man had died from
hemoperitoneum as a result of being shot by police with a bean bag gun. • 11 August 2019, during the
Hong Kong anti-extradition bill protests, a female First Aider was suspected to have been hit with a bean bag round, resulting in rupture of one of her eyeballs. • On 23 November 2019, a bean bag round fired by the
Colombian riot police hit student Dilan Cruz in the head, killing him. • 31 May 2020, 20-year-old Justin Howell was shot in the head by the
Austin PD while at a protest, suffering a skull fracture leading to seizure and brain trauma. The next day, 1 June 2020, 16-year-old Brad Levi Ayala also suffered a skull fracture after being shot in the head with a beanbag round by the Austin PD. • 22 August 2022, Chris Amyotte, 42, an
Ojibwe man from Manitoba, died after being hit by a beanbag round fired at him by an officer of the
Vancouver Police Department in Vancouver, British Columbia, Canada. • 14 September 2023, Krista Kach, 47, an
Australian woman died after being hit by a beanbag round fired at her by an officer of
New South Wales Police in
Stockton, NSW. She was taken to hospital but her condition deteriorated and she later died. An interim coroner's report determined that the round had penetrated her chest, hitting her heart. • 24 September 2023, Rafael dos Santos Tercilio Garcia, 32, a
deaf fan of
São Paulo Football Club, died of
traumatic brain injury just outside
Morumbi Stadium after being hit in the head by a beanbag round fired during a
riot control operation by the
Military Police of São Paulo State directed at
São Paulo FC fans celebrating victory in
2023 Brazil Cup. Besides a bean bag device attached to Rafael's head, forensic experts found his cap perforated. ==See also==
